Over 300 Evacuated from Jablanica and Konjic Area

Over 300 Evacuated from Jablanica and Konjic Area

Overnight, the population in the municipalities of Jablanica and Konjic were evacuated due to heavy rainfall and an orange warning issued by the Federal Administration of Civil Protection. A partial evacuation took place in Buturović Polje and Raotići in Konjic, with some residents refusing to leave.

According to Darko Juka, head of public relations for the HNK Government, a total of 330 residents were evacuated, although there may be others seeking help elsewhere.

Last week, flooding and landslides claimed the lives of 22 people in BiH, with 19 in HNK and 3 in Fojnica. The disaster also caused significant damage, prompting support from neighboring countries, the EU, Turkey, and others.
